> On 12 May 2007, at 05:58, Tom Tobin wrote: >> I'm using the Aquamacs nightlies (Intel), and have Option set to >> act as Meta (no accented characters). When I use and hold down a >> meta-key combo (say, M-v to scroll the page), Aquamacs will often >> let the equivalent accented character slip through (e.g., √ for >> M-v). So far, I've only been able to reproduce this behavior if >> the command in question involves scrolling; the quickest way to >> reproduce it is to scroll up and down quickly in alternation, >> holding down each respective key for a few seconds each time. > Can anyone reproduce this? This is a build from the 22 branch, with > `mac-option-modifier' set to `meta'. > What I can reproduce is holding down M-n: when input just once, it > just brings up an echo area message saying that it's not bound. But > when held down (which causes the input to repeat), it'll input the > tilde dead key (˜) just like when the option modifier is passed to > the system. NB Switching off `mac-input-method-mode' (a patch in > Aquamacs) doesn't change anything, and the problem shows up in a > (Carbon) build straight from the GNU Emacs CVS as well. But I can't > reproduce the M-v problem. I could reproduce the Option-n case and I think the following patch will fix it. But the patch fixes a problem with dead-key processing, and I have no idea about the Option-v case. Is it possible for the OP to try to reproduce it with "a Carbon build straight from GNU Emacs CVS" (with setting mac-option-modifier to meta)? YAMAMOTO Mitsuharu [EMAIL PROTECTED] *** emacs/src/macterm.c.~1.214.~ Fri Apr 13 17:14:46 2007 --- emacs/src/macterm.c Sat May 12 19:23:49 2007 *************** static Boolean mac_convert_event_ref (Ev *** 9201,9206 **** --- 9201,9207 ---- switch (GetEventKind (eventRef)) { case kEventRawKeyDown: + case kEventRawKeyRepeat: { unsigned char char_codes; UInt32 key_code; *************** static Boolean mac_convert_event_ref (Ev *** 9214,9220 **** NULL, &key_code); if (err == noErr) { ! eventRec->what = keyDown; eventRec->message = char_codes | ((key_code & 0xff) << 8); result = 1; } --- 9215,9224 ---- NULL, &key_code); if (err == noErr) { ! if (GetEventKind (eventRef) == kEventRawKeyDown) ! eventRec->what = keyDown; ! else ! eventRec->what = autoKey; eventRec->message = char_codes | ((key_code & 0xff) << 8); result = 1; }
